The Opportunity:
 

In support of the U.S. Department of Defense (DoD) and under direction from the Space Rapid Capabilities Office (SpRCO), your primary focus will be to provide expertise and ongoing support in developing, maintaining, updating the program office’s scheduling systems
Responsibilities:

As a Schedule Analyst supporting FRA, you will:

  • Be responsible for the SpRCO program office’s Integrated Master Plan (IMP) and Integrated Master Schedule (IMS) IAW DoD Integrated Master Plan and Integrated Master Schedule Preparation and Use Guide.
  • Provide integrated master schedule analysis including risk assessments associated with prime contractor source selections, programs, and any need by the SpRCO Director.
  • Identify opportunities to improve program executability, workflow efficiency, and enhance the mission of the SpRCO program.
  • Develop, maintain, and integrate program plans and schedules, as well as ensure compliance for programs with Earned Value Management System requirements.
  • Oversee development, planning, and maintaining detailed schedules
  • Coordinate and consolidate schedules to ensure all detailed work plans are consistent with scheduling policies and included in the Integrated Master Schedule.
  • Troubleshoot and monitor potential scheduling problems.
  • Provide input and recommendations to project managers and Senior Management regarding scheduling conflicts/changes.
  • Directly support the Program Management Office and Control Account Managers on the planning.
  • Implement and train necessary stakeholders on the Earned Value Management Systems Processes to ensure compliance.
  • Organize and oversee Earned Value Management System training activities for project personnel.
  • Support integrated baseline reviews.
  • Provide objective-oriented recommendations utilizing EVMS guidelines and general policies
